Explainable AI-Driven Identification of Multimodal Biomarkers for Early Prediction of Cognitive Decline
A research group led by Yamaguchi University investigated the prediction of cognitive status over an 18-month period by applying a two-stage machine learning framework with Explainable AI (XAI) to multimodal data from 98 community-dwelling older adults.※
The study integrated diverse data sources—including blood tests, metabolites (including chiral amino acids), gut microbiota, and physical activity recorded via wearable devices—and utilized SHAP (SHapley Additive exPlanations) analysis to visualize the key predictors.
The findings revealed distinct biological and behavioral patterns at different stages of cognitive decline:Progression from healthy to mild impairment: Associated with renal/metabolic functions, amino acid balance, and variability in physical activity.
Progression to more severe stages: Suggested the involvement of changes in energy metabolism, oxidative stress, and choline pathways.As further validation proceeds, these results are expected to pave the way for low-invasive and highly scalable community-based cognitive screening systems.
